Based on our analysis of NIST CSF 2.0 coverage, core features, company size fit, deployment model, here is our conclusion:
Smaller security teams without budget for point tools will find AlienVault OSSIM's all-in-one approach valuable; the free pricing model lets you run asset discovery, vulnerability scanning, and SIEM collection on a single appliance without licensing friction. The platform handles event correlation across network, vulnerability, and asset data on the same box, which cuts operational overhead compared to stitching three separate tools together. Skip this if you're running high-volume environments (10,000+ events per second) or need deep customization in any single function; OSSIM trades depth for breadth.
Mid-market and enterprise security operations teams managing alert fatigue across multiple tools should choose FireEye Helix for its alert management and incident investigation capabilities that actually reduce noise through filtering, tagging, and queue assignment rather than just ingesting more data. The platform covers NIST DE.CM and DE.AE functions with native continuous monitoring and adverse event analysis, plus RESTful API integration that lets you fold existing security tools into a single investigation workspace. Skip this if your team needs deep forensic recovery workflows or orchestration that extends beyond alert triage; Helix prioritizes detection and investigation over automated response.
